黑狐家游戏

数据库存储文件写法正确的是,数据库存储文件写法的最佳实践与优化策略

欧气 0 0

本文目录导读:

  1. 数据库存储文件写法的最佳实践
  2. 数据库存储文件写法的优化策略

随着信息化时代的到来,数据库已成为各类应用系统的核心组成部分,数据库存储文件的写法直接关系到数据的安全、稳定性和性能,本文将探讨数据库存储文件写法的最佳实践与优化策略,旨在帮助开发者构建高效、可靠的数据库系统。

数据库存储文件写法的最佳实践

1、选择合适的文件格式

数据库存储文件格式主要有以下几种:文本格式、二进制格式、XML、JSON等,在实际应用中,应根据具体需求选择合适的文件格式。

数据库存储文件写法正确的是,数据库存储文件写法的最佳实践与优化策略

图片来源于网络,如有侵权联系删除

(1)文本格式:适用于存储结构简单、数据量较小的数据库,优点是易于阅读、编辑和传输;缺点是存储效率较低,不适合存储大量数据。

(2)二进制格式:适用于存储结构复杂、数据量较大的数据库,优点是存储效率高,适合存储大量数据;缺点是难以阅读、编辑和传输。

(3)XML:适用于存储结构复杂、数据变化频繁的数据库,优点是具有良好的可扩展性和自描述性;缺点是存储效率较低。

(4)JSON:适用于存储结构简单、数据变化频繁的数据库,优点是易于阅读、编辑和传输;缺点是存储效率较低。

2、设计合理的文件结构

数据库存储文件结构应遵循以下原则:

(1)层次结构:将数据按照一定的逻辑关系进行分层存储,便于管理和维护。

(2)模块化:将数据划分为独立的模块,便于扩展和优化。

(3)一致性:确保数据在存储过程中保持一致性,避免数据冲突。

3、优化文件读写性能

(1)合理设置文件大小:根据数据量、存储设备和系统性能,合理设置文件大小,避免频繁的文件扩展。

数据库存储文件写法正确的是,数据库存储文件写法的最佳实践与优化策略

图片来源于网络,如有侵权联系删除

(2)采用索引技术:通过索引技术提高数据查询效率,降低文件读写次数。

(3)缓存机制:合理配置缓存机制,减少对磁盘的访问次数,提高读写性能。

4、确保数据安全性

(1)权限控制:对数据库存储文件进行严格的权限控制,防止未授权访问。

(2)数据加密:对敏感数据进行加密存储,确保数据安全性。

(3)备份与恢复:定期对数据库存储文件进行备份,确保数据不丢失。

数据库存储文件写法的优化策略

1、数据压缩技术

(1)选择合适的压缩算法:根据数据特点,选择合适的压缩算法,如LZ4、Snappy等。

(2)动态调整压缩比例:根据系统性能和存储空间,动态调整压缩比例,平衡存储效率和性能。

2、数据去重技术

(1)采用哈希算法:对数据进行哈希处理,识别重复数据。

数据库存储文件写法正确的是,数据库存储文件写法的最佳实践与优化策略

图片来源于网络,如有侵权联系删除

(2)批量去重:对重复数据进行批量处理,提高去重效率。

3、数据分片技术

(1)水平分片:将数据按照一定的规则划分到不同的存储节点,提高数据读写性能。

(2)垂直分片:将数据按照字段划分到不同的存储节点,降低数据存储量。

4、数据存储优化

(1)选择合适的存储引擎:根据应用场景,选择合适的存储引擎,如InnoDB、MyISAM等。

(2)合理配置存储参数:根据系统性能和存储需求,合理配置存储参数,如缓存大小、日志文件等。

数据库存储文件写法对数据库系统的性能和稳定性具有重要影响,本文从最佳实践和优化策略两个方面,对数据库存储文件写法进行了探讨,在实际应用中,开发者应根据具体需求,选择合适的文件格式、文件结构、存储技术和优化策略,构建高效、可靠的数据库系统。

标签: #数据库存储文件写法

黑狐家游戏
  • 评论列表

留言评论